
《PIC单来自片机基础与实例进阶》是2012年出版的图书
- ISBN 9787302269304
- 页数 298
- 定价 42.00元
- 出版时间 2012-1
内容介绍
《PIC单日粮杆着司养片机基础与实例进阶》面向PIC单片机初、中级读者,全书共分13章,分别介绍单片机算的历史及发展现状、PIC单片机系统结构、MPLAB开发环境的使用方法、PIC单片机C语言、通用输入/输出接口的用法、中断系统、定时/计数器、春表奏测模数转换器、USART模块、S该乡席太娘项说统斯PI模块、I2C模块、CCP模块、单片机奏乐和图形点阵式液晶等内容。
《PIC单片机基础与实例进阶》的最大特点就是打破了依赖硬件实验板的传统,采用Proteus模拟软件作为硬件开发平台,软件程序设计均以C语言实越鲜诗流械湖现年父现,直接与实际产握固经较领品开发环境接轨,为读者从学习到应用提供了捷径。另外,《PIC单片机基础与实例进阶》在实例设计方面采用模块化程序设计方法,使读者在完成某个模块的学来自习后即可直接将该模块的代码应用于实际项目、产品中。
《PIC单片机基础与实例进阶》内容翔实、由浅入深,结构安排合理、讲解透彻,案例丰富实用,能够使读者快速、全面地掌握PIC单片机各模块功能的应用。
适用范围
《PIC单片机基础与实例进阶》可以作为各类培训学校的教材用书,也可作为工程技术人员及高职高专、本科院校相关专业师生的参考书。
图书目录
第1章单片机概述 1
1.1单片机的历史 1
1.2单片机的发展现状 2
1.3单片机的特点 2
1.4单片机的应用领域 3
1.5常用的单片机产品介绍 4
1.6PIC单片机概述 5
1.6.1PIC单片机种类 5
1.6.2PIC16F877单片机的基本来自特性 6
思考与练习 7
第2章PIC16系列单片机系统结构 8
2.1PIC16F877的基本360百科结构 8
2.2基本功能模块 9
2.3专用功能模块 14
思考与练习 15
第3章单片机开发工具 16
3.1软件平台的安装 16
3.1.1MPLAB功能简介 16
3.1.2MPLAB集成开发环境的安装 17
3.1.3C语言编译器HI-TECHPICC的安装 18
3.2单片机项目的建立与运行 18
3.2.1C语言项目建立过程 18
3.2.2目标代码的生成与运行 21
3.3硬件平台的安装 脸操代22
3.3.1单片机模拟软件Proteus的安装与测试 22
3.3.2ICD2开发板的硬件开发平台的安装 24
3.3.3基于ICD2的硬件开发平台的测试 26
思考与练习 29
第4章单片机C语回活争解排罪孔老星但言 30
4.1实例:第一个单片机C语言程序 31
4.2数据类型和变量 35
4.2.1常量和变似绿量 36
4.2.2整型影把各支济免白数据 38
4.2.概记便别袁让同汽做价临3浮点型数据 41
办款台决 4.2.4字符型数据 42
4.2.5位型数据 44
4.2.6数据类型修饰符 45
4.3C语言的运算符 47
4.3.1算术运算故务故究联己杨时王符 47
4.3.2位运算符 48
4民错否武.3.3赋值运算符 53
4.3.4逻辑运算符 54
4.4C语言的流程控制语句 55
4.4.1C语言语句概述 55
4.4.2顺序结构 56
4.4.3选择结构 57
4.4.4多分支结构 62
4.4.5while循环结构 63
4.4.6for循环结构 66
4.信皇面现态缩团两正5数组 69
4.5.1异采然电采把达行数组的定义与初始化 69
4.5.2特别的数组:字符串 72
4.5.3数组的使用 73
4.5.4实例:数码管显确跑坚精商额适节容但耐示 73
4.5.5二维数组与多维数组 79
4.6函数 81
4.6.1函数球技建鱼跑范纪送明诉火的声明和定义 81
4.6.2函数的参数 82
4.6.3数组作为函数的参数 84
迅搞仅兰香4.6.4何时使用函数 84
4.6.5实例:延时函数的编写和使用 85
4.7宏定义 88
4.7.1不带参数的宏定义 88
4.7.2带参数的宏定义 8依永低何9
4.8多文件项目管理 90
4.8.1.H文件的书写 90
4.8.2.C文件的书写 91
4.8.3把模块文件添加到当前项目的过程 92
川械权价 4.9实例:简单的计数器 93
思考与练习 95